Palm Glades Prep Academy lost against Marathon back in December of 2024 and unfortunately they wound up with the same result on Tuesday. The Palm Glades Prep Academy Eagles lost 65-44 to the Marathon Dolphins. The Eagles were down 55-33 at the end of the third quarter, which was just too much to recover from.
Marathon found their leader in freshman Jack Chapman, who went 8 for 15 on his way to 22 points and four steals. Chapman is trending in the right direction considering he's improved his point production for three straight games. The team also got some help courtesy of Briggs Roberts, who posted six points and seven boards.
This is the second loss in a row for Palm Glades Prep Academy and nudges their season record down to 3-9. As for Marathon, the win snapped their losing streak at three games and leaves them with a 6-13 record.
Palm Glades Prep Academy and Marathon could both be facing uphill battles in their next games considering their disadvantage in the MaxPreps Florida Rankings. Palm Glades Prep Academy will take on Somerset Academy (Silver Palms) at 7:00 p.m. on Friday down 406 places (756 vs. 350). Similarly, Marathon (ranked 706th) will meet Goleman (ranked 352nd) at 6:30 p.m. on Thursday.
